Transaction 8568a3de2293b96cee6d2d95cf5ebaef0128f5d65d654dab0564224d0a51ff20

2 Input
2 Outputs
  • 8568a3de2293b96cee6d2d95cf5ebaef0128f5d65d654dab0564224d0a51ff20:0
  • value  14550000
    address  3QrvWMfsjYaDPrNjqJfjwzrde17QMzzvqE
  • 8568a3de2293b96cee6d2d95cf5ebaef0128f5d65d654dab0564224d0a51ff20:1
  • value  1675106
    address  3H92fHdDQyNDXxCt2dv6WVrspFDq3z5o2E